Job summary

An exciting opportunity to provide maternity cover within the Business Support Services Division as an Assistant Contracts Manager.

The post holder will oversee the preparation, implementation and performance management of Service Level Agreements the Trust holds with other NHS Trusts for services purchased and services provided.

You will need to demonstrate experience in facilitation of discussions, preparation of documents and meticulous record keeping.

You will have excellent verbal and written, communication skills, be confident in dealing with financial values and leading meetings.

The post is likely to be available from late May 2024 to late March 2025 but this is not confirmed and subject to the substantive post holder's confirmation of leave dates.

Main duties of the job

The post-holder will identify agreements for renewal, creation or cessation and will work with Service Leads and NHS partner organisations to create and progress Agreements through to signature. You will work with Service Leads across the Trust to draft, negotiate, and monitor the performance of current Agreements, keeping a central record of Agreements in place.

The post-holder will facilitate quarterly review meetings between NHS partners and internal Service Leads for Agreements and be able to record discussions in minutes and action logs.

You will adopt a system to enable you to manage the life cycle of the Agreements. This will require a pro-active and tenacious approach.

About us

Maidstone and Tunbridge Wells NHS Trust is a large acute hospital Trust in the county of Kent.

The Trust provides a full range of general hospital services and some areas of specialist complex care to around 760,000 people living in the south part of West Kent and the north part of East Sussex.

The Trust's core catchment areas are Maidstone and Tunbridge Wells and their surrounding boroughs. We work from two main clinical sites: Maidstone Hospital and Tunbridge Wells Hospital at Pembury. Tunbridge Wells Hospital opened in 2011 and provides single rooms with en-suites for all in-patients - the first of its kind in the country.

We employ more than 7,000 full and part-time staff in a huge range of clinical and non-clinical roles across both of our hospital sites.
